Mesoscale Discussion 1269
N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K
0302 PM CDT Sun Jul 09 2017
Areas affected...southern Arizona
Concerning...Severe potential...Watch unlikely
Valid 092002Z - 092230Z
Probability of Watch Issuance...20 percent
SUMMARY...Storms will pose a risk for isolated downburst winds over
southern AZ through early evening. Coverage of severe events is
expected to remain too sparse for a WW issuance.
DISCUSSION...Modest easterly deep-layer winds between 2-10 km within
southern periphery of upper ridge will promote westward movement of
storms developing over the higher terrain of southeast AZ.
Temperatures climbing through 100 F and dewpoints in the 50s F are
promoting moderate instability with 1500-2000 J/kg MLCAPE and steep
lapse rates with inverted-v boundary layers. Isolated downburst
winds will likely occur through early evening as this activity
develops westward through the corridor of stronger instability.
